ROLE OF AN INDIGENOUS HERBAL COMPOUND IN DYSLIPIDEMIA WITH SPECIAL REFERENCE TO ABADDHA MEDA
Dr. Pandey Nitin, *Dr Vijay Kumar, Dr. Vikas Chandra Gupta
Abstract Growing prevalence of life style disorders worldwide is an increasing concern surrounding the rising rates of many metabolic disorders with the consequent health and financial implications for the population. Dyslipidemia is one of such type of diseases, characterized by higher triglycerides, lower High Density Lipoproteins (HDL), and increased Low Density Lipoproteins (LDL) Very Low Density Lipoproteins (VLDL)particles. Santarpana janya vikara as explained in Ayurvedic classics produces Medo- dushti which is root causes of many diseases. Following study is carried out to assess effect of drugs which has proved Medoher properties and also explained in Lekhniye mahakashaya. Method: Study is carried on 25 patients of dyslipidemia, which were selected on OPD basis, for 3 months therapy with indigenous herbal compound.
